Transaction 077cd1b63d6dc5cd072b670b8dae598798e4416ded52ee21b0bcfb49d4a64f34

27 Input
2 Outputs
  • 077cd1b63d6dc5cd072b670b8dae598798e4416ded52ee21b0bcfb49d4a64f34:0
  • value  582486800
    address  1Jv9Y9PxQ3U8YUKdPTaMb2QGKJoM1fVf1V
  • 077cd1b63d6dc5cd072b670b8dae598798e4416ded52ee21b0bcfb49d4a64f34:1
  • value  60777
    address  1HvoUYcZzmVVVmBzZFwK4fZEW7WeqBJDs9